Hello everyone! Like the title says, what is the best way to reach S&W for warranty work on my 15-22? After approx. 30k rounds my ejector arm has started to wiggle and cause some ejection problems. Also, with everything going on, do you think it is a good idea to send a gun back? I could probably fix the ejector myself, but I would prefer it to be done by S&W. For those of you that have had warranty work done, could you describe your experiences and pass on any info or contact information?

Call customer service (expect some wait time due to all the craziness in the gun world) and describe the problem. If they agree it is a warranty issue, they will provide you with a shipping label to send it back, repair it and return it at their cost.

Be sure not to use the original box or anything else to send it that externally indicates a rifle is inside. Hope this is helpful.

This ^ When I got my 15-22 the rear sight had a cosmetic defect, I called CS... they sent me a prepaid shipping label, I sent them the sight and had a new one in the mail within a week. Really great customer service.
